While noted above that the default withholding rate for foreign individuals and entities is 30%, an individual can … WebApr 3, 2024 · For CIT, the FCT rate varies from 0.1% to 10%. For VAT, the FCT rate can also range from 2% to 5%. The VAT withheld by the contracting party is an allowable input credit in its VAT return. Foreign contractors can pay FCT using a hybrid method. WebUse Form 590, Withholding Exemption Certificate, to certify an exemption from nonresident withholding. Form 590 does not apply to payments of backup withholding. For more information, go to ftb.ca.gov and search for backup withholding. Form 590 does not apply to payments for wages to employees.
